In the Western Australian town of Albany, the local LGBTQI+ community is working to fight off a group attempting to ban sexual education books in libraries.

Welcome to Sex is listed under the "junior non-fiction" category in the Albany Public Library and has been nominated for the Prime Minister's Literary Award. They urged council to investigate "the promotion of sexualising children in the City of Albany through unrestricted books in the Town Library and events held during the month of February 2024".

A counter-motion on behalf of Albany Pride was passed for all local organisations interacting with children, including churches, to obtain a working with children's check. "We care deeply about the safety of children; many of us are also parents who work hard to safeguard them against abuse and harm," the statement read.
